SOPHOMORE (2020-21): Tosetto put together a stellar season with a spot on the All-OVC first team for the second time in his career…did not compete during the fall after the season was cancelled due to the COVID-19 pandemic…compiled an 8-6 spring singles mark, which included a perfect 5-0 OVC record…went 6-6 during doubles play, including 2-1 in the OVC…went 3-2 out of the No. 2 doubles position…ended the year on an eight-match singles winning streak, which included a 6-2, 6-0 victory in the OVC Tournament championship match against Belmont…went a perfect 6-0 out of the No. 4 singles slot.

 SOPHOMORE (2019-20): Tosetto secured a strong fall for the Golden Eagles thanks to the second-best singles record on the squad with a 7-5 mark…went 1-8 during an abbreviated spring season that was ultimately cancelled due to the COVID-19 pandemic…recorded an 8-13 singles overall mark for the year…collected a 5-7 doubles record during the year, going 3-3 in the spring and 2-4 during the fall…during the spring played all of his singles clashes out of the No. 1 and No. 2 spot…claimed a singles consolation championship with three straight wins in the Commodore Scramble in Nashville Sept. 13-15…advanced to the quarterfinals of the Wake Forest Invitational Nov. 8-10 in Winston-Salem, N.C.

FRESHMAN (2018-19): Tosetto burst onto the scene during his rookie year in purple and gold with a spot on the All-OVC first team…was the only Golden Eagle to play in the No. 1 singles spot during the spring, compiling a 10-10 mark against the opposing team’s top competitors…collected an overall singles record of 21-16 to tie for the most wins by a Golden Eagle on the year…went 11-6 during the fall in singles action to knot for the most victories on the team…went 4-1 in singles action during OVC play…finished his freshman campaign with six wins in his final eight singles bouts, including a straight-set win over Aljaz Kaplja of Jacksonville State in the OVC Tournament championship match…strung together a dominant run in the Saint Francis Health System ITA Men’s All-American Championships (Sept. 29-Oct. 2) with six consecutive singles wins against top talent…collected a 15-10 doubles record during the year, highlighted by a 12-6 spring mark…went 3-1 during doubles play in OVC action.

BEFORE TECH: A native of Jacarei, Brazil, attended Colegio Alcance…won International Championship of Pato Alegna in native Brazil…represented Brazil in the South-American championships at age 12.

PERSONAL: Son of Ivan and Heloisa Tosetto…born June 2, 1999…intends to major in business management…full name is Rafael Pauli Tosetto.
